Abundances of the elements in sharp-lined early-type stars from IUE high-dispersion spectrograms. II. The nitrogen deficiency in mercury-manganese stars
Sw. Roby et al., Abundances of the elements in sharp-lined early-type stars from IUE high-dispersion spectrograms. II. The nitrogen deficiency in mercury-manganese stars, ASTROPHYS J, 524(2), 1999, pp. 974-982
We determine nitrogen abundances from co-added IUE high-dispersion SWP spec
trograms of four HgMn stars and five normal or superficially normal main-se
quence B and A stars. We find N deficiencies in the HgMn stars greater than
previously reported (depletion factors of 135-400 relative to the Sun). N
abundance discrepancies from UV and IR studies of normal stars are discusse
d in light of possible non-LTE effects. Our data set for our sample of HgMn
stars (observed with a consistent strategy to maximize the benefits of co-
additions) is an improvement over the single or few images previously used
to derive N abundances for most of these stars.
